Question:


\bigg(\cfrac{10}{2} \bigg)* 7 + 5 - 4

Solution:

Here, we need to use PEMDAS rule, where:

  • P = parenthesis
  • e = exponents
  • m = multiplication
  • D = division
  • a = addition
  • s = subtraction

There's a rule as well, the sum given is need to solved from the left, whichever sign is there.

Solved:


\bigg(\cfrac{10}{2} \bigg)* 7 + 5 - 4

Solve for parentheses first:


= 5 * 7 + 5 - 4

Then multiplication of course:


= 35 + 5 - 4

Then addition:


= 4 0 - 4


=36

Hence, the answer is 36.
